Think I read somewhere certain Porsche models can produce extra boost for a short time period. Not sure if something like that could be done with a supercharger.
Yes, superchargers can have transient overboost. The Miami (FPV's Coyote-based V8) had this. Power would go from the factory rated 450hp of the engine to about 520hp.

That motor had no intercooler and no tivct. With a tune it would easily go over 600hp. With all the efficiency improvements to the Coyote over the years plus the larger blower I don't have trouble believing predator can get over 800hp.
